# Flaglight Rollouts — Approvals

Quick version for on-call: any rollout touching more than 5% of traffic needs an approval in Flaglight before the ramp continues. Kill switches don't need approval — just flip them and note it in the incident channel. Scheduled ramps pause automatically if error budget burns hot. If you're stuck at 2 a.m. with a pending approval, there's one person authorized to override, and that's the approver below.

account owner for tagep-bafof: Norael Gilax Juleth

For the incoming director: Ferrowind Analytics disputes our sublicensing of the Quillset toolkit to Davenmoor Labs. Their counsel claims the 2022 master agreement excludes derivative bundles. Our read differs. Arbitration notice expected within two weeks. We have paused all Quillset shipments pending review. Legal costs are budgeted through Q2; beyond that we need a settlement posture. Do not discuss with Davenmoor contacts until cleared. The relevant strategic considerations are set out below.

board note of kadug-tawig: Only 5 of the 100 pilot accounts renewed Oliath, so a churn review is set for April 15.

**Handover: Scanline barcode integration — from Petra to Joss**

Hey Joss — the Scanline SDK is wired into the warehouse app and passing QA on the Fennick staging rig. One snag: the device-pairing config lives in a sealed vault that locked itself after my last session. Before you cut the release, unseal it — it'll prompt you for the recovery passphrase below.

recovery phrase for bajeg-hahop: holix-quenok-praox-eliius-giliel-holath-istix-tamvan-fenir-aldeth